Annual inspection and cleaning by your dealer or qualified service technician is recommended to prevent malfunction
and/or sooting.
PERIODIC CLEANING - Refer to parts diagram for location of items discussed below.
Do not use cleaning fluid to clean logs or any part of heater.
Brush logs with soft bristle brush or vacuum with brush attachment.
Vacuum loose particles and dust from the front and rear burner, control and piezo covers and grate weldment.
Inspect and clean burner air intake holes. Remove lint or particles with vacuum, brush, or pipe cleaners. Failure to keep
air intake holes clean will result in sooting and poor combustion.
External case should be dusted and wiped with a wet soapy cloth.
ANNUAL CLEANING/INSPECTION - Refer to parts diagram for location of items discussed below.
Inspect and clean burner air intake holes. Remove lint or particles with vacuum, brush or pipe cleaners. Failure to keep
air intake holes clean will result in sooting and poor combustion.
Inspect and clean all burner ports.
Inspect ODS pilot for operation and accumulation of lint at air intake holes.
Verify flame pattern and log placement for proper operation.
Verify smooth and responsive ignition of main burner and rear burner.
Turn off heater and allow to cool before
cleaning. Disconnect electrical power
before cleaning or servicing.
WARNING
Remove logs, handling carefully by holding gently at each end. Gloves are recommended to prevent skin irritation from
ceramic fibers. If skin becomes irritated, wash gently with soap and water. Refer to manual for correct log placement.
